INTELLIGENT OPTIMIZATION OF MULTICROPPING STRATEGIES ACROSS IRRIGATION TYPES USING GENETIC ALGORITHMS, DEEP LEARNING, AND PARTICLE SWARM OPTIMIZATION.

Agriculture plays a central role in food security and rural livelihoods, yet traditional monocropping and intuition-based decision-making often lead to low productivity and inefficient resource use. Multicropping improves soil fertility, income diversification, and sustainability, but optimizing crop combinations across irrigation systems is a highly complex problem. Dynamic Mimic-based Moving Target Defense Mechanisms for Enhancing Security and Resilience in Mobile Ad Hoc Networks

Mobile Ad Hoc Networks (MANETs) become increasingly essential for applications requiring flexible, infrastructure-free communication, like military missions, disaster relief, and IoT installations. They are vulnerable to a wide variety of security threats, including routing attacks, node impersonation, and eavesdropping, due to their dynamic topology, decentralized nature, and limited resources.
